Growing Big Band
Growing Big Band fits guerrilla growers and balcony cultivators, since the plant ignores light cycle and finishes before fall rains arrive. Big Band runs on an 18/6 light schedule from seed to harvest, autoflower genetics ignore photoperiod, so there is no flip and no light-cycle change. Indoor yields land around 65 g/plant under quality LED, and outdoor plants given full sun and 5-7 gallon containers reliably produce up to 80 g/plant. Expected plant height is 80–120 cm, with intermediate cultivation difficulty. Practical tips that move the needle: defoliate strategically on day 21 of flower; remove fan leaves blocking interior bud sites without stripping the plant; and feed cal-mag from week 2 onward at 2-3 mL per gallon, most reverse-osmosis and soft tap water setups need it. The most common challenge growers report is training timing, top at the 4th node, not earlier and not later, for the best canopy distribution.
